THERE ARE SIGNIFICANT delays on Victoria Quay in Dublin this evening after a Guinness truck shed its load blocking traffic.
The road remains open but is down to one lane. No one is believed to be injured in the incident and gardaí are at the scene.
In order to ease traffic, the bus lane has been opened for use by other rush hour road users.

Dublin Bus said that some bus services may be disrupted because of the accident.
Gardaí will remain at the scene until the accident is cleared.
There is very heavy traffic on approach. Road users are urged to use an alternative route if possible.
